[fix] Pass auth to app_upgrade

This commit is contained in:
kload 2014-07-02 10:43:10 +02:00
parent 003027b715
commit ccb6e16f8a
2 changed files with 4 additions and 2 deletions

View file

@ -1039,6 +1039,8 @@ tools:
action_help: YunoHost upgrade action_help: YunoHost upgrade
api: PUT /upgrade api: PUT /upgrade
configuration: configuration:
authenticate: all
authenticator: ldap-anonymous
lock: false lock: false
arguments: arguments:
--ignore-apps: --ignore-apps:

View file

@ -369,7 +369,7 @@ def tools_update(ignore_apps=False, ignore_packages=False):
return { 'packages': packages, 'apps': apps } return { 'packages': packages, 'apps': apps }
def tools_upgrade(ignore_apps=False, ignore_packages=False): def tools_upgrade(auth, ignore_apps=False, ignore_packages=False):
""" """
Update apps & package cache, then display changelog Update apps & package cache, then display changelog
@ -422,7 +422,7 @@ def tools_upgrade(ignore_apps=False, ignore_packages=False):
if not ignore_apps: if not ignore_apps:
try: try:
app_upgrade() app_upgrade(auth)
except: pass except: pass
msignals.display(m18n.n('system_upgraded'), 'success') msignals.display(m18n.n('system_upgraded'), 'success')